Ghana Seeks Redemption Against Chad as Black Stars Aim to Reclaim Winning Form

Ghana is set to take on Chad in their upcoming World Cup qualifier, and the Black Stars are favored to return to winning ways against their goal-shy opponents. Chad’s struggles in front of goal have been well-documented, with the team scoring only one goal so far in this World Cup qualifying cycle.

Chad’s lack of firepower is a major concern, with the team failing to score more than once in a World Cup qualifier since 2008. Their away record is equally dismal, with only one occasion of scoring more than one goal on the road. This trend is likely to continue against Ghana, who have a solid defensive record in home World Cup qualifiers.

Ghana’s own goal-scoring struggles may result in a lower-scoring match than anticipated. The Black Stars have scored only seven goals so far in the qualifying campaign, with six of those goals coming in just two matches. Ghana’s inability to find the net consistently has been a major concern, with the team netting 4+ goals just once since October 2020.

Despite these struggles, Ghana is still favored to win against Chad. The Black Stars have a strong defensive record at home, having conceded more than once in only one of their last 14 home World Cup qualifiers. This solidity at the back, combined with Chad’s lack of firepower, makes Ghana the likely winners.
